Img_8981_1 The All Roads Film program "Women Hold up Half the Sky" brought in the crowds on Thursday and Saturday afternoon. Img_9099


The program featured:

  • Sa'ah (Sarah Del Saronde)
  • Mare (Ana Santos Mejita & Luna Maran)
  • The Lore of Love (Beck Cole)
  • Jaisalmer Ayo! Gateway of the Gypsies (Melitta Tchaicovsky & Pepe Ozan)

About the All Roads Film Project

About the All Roads Film Project Blog

The All Roads Film Project is a National Geographic program dedicated to providing a platform for indigenous and underrepresented minority-culture storytellers around the world to showcase their works to promote knowledge, dialogue, and understanding with a broader, global audience.
